Abstract
Cerebral Small Vessel Disease (CSVD) frequently affects the elderly, with inflammation playing a crucial role in related health complications, including dementia, stroke, and SVD. Studies, including animal experiments, indicate a strong link between inflammation and SVD progression. The Neutrophil-Lymphocyte Ratio (NLR) serves as a possible biomarker for ongoing inflammatory risks. A total of 720 adults aged 50 years or older from the community-based I-Lan Longitudinal Aging Study were included in this study. General linear regression and ordinally logistic regression analyses were performed to evaluate the association between NLR and CSVD. We further examined the presence of lacune, microbleed, and white matter hyperintensity (WMH) on brain MRI, which were used to construct a combined CSVD score. The NLR was positively associated with WMH (adjusted r = 0.109, p = 0.003), microbleed (adjusted r = 0.102, p = 0.006), and lacune (adjusted r = 0.100, p = 0.008). After adjustments for smoking, drinking, and physical activity in the ordinal logistic regression analysis, age, gender, brachial Systolic Blood Pressure (SBP), fasting glucose, LDL-cholesterol, and Hs-CRP were compared among subjects with low tertile (T1), medium tertile (T2) and high tertile (T3) NLR. The results showed that T2 vs. T1 had an odds ratio of 1.23 (0.86-1.77); and T3 vs. T1 had an odds ratio of 1.87 (1.29-2.71) of CSVD scores in four groups (zero (reference group), one, two, and three or more). NLR could be used to assess the state of inflammation in cerebral vessels. A significant and positive correlation between NLR and CSVD was verified in this study. However, the practical clinical application of NLR in CSVD patients and prognosis prediction should be validated through more scientific attempts.

Abstract
Psoriatic disease is a chronic inflammatory disorder with skin and joint manifestations. Due to the persistent inflammatory state exhibited by patients with psoriasis, multiple systemic comorbidities occur more frequently in patients with psoriasis than in the general population, and the risk of cardiovascular (CV) diseases is significantly increased. As the pathophysiology of psoriatic disease is becoming better understood, the sharing of underlying pathogenic mechanisms between psoriatic and CV diseases is becoming increasingly apparent. Consequently, careful attention to CV comorbidities that already exist or may potentially develop is needed in the management of patients with psoriasis, particularly in the screening and primary prevention of CV disease and in treatment selection due to potential drug-drug and drug-disease interactions. Furthermore, as the use of effective biologic therapy and more aggressive oral systemic treatment for psoriatic disease is increasing, consideration of the potential positive and negative effects of oral and biologic treatment on CV disease is warranted. To improve outcomes and quality of care for patients with psoriasis, the Taiwanese Dermatological Association, the Taiwanese Association for Psoriasis and Skin Immunology, and the Taiwan Society of Cardiology established a Task Force of 20 clinicians from the fields of dermatology, cardiology, and rheumatology to jointly develop consensus expert recommendations for the management of patients with psoriatic disease with attention to CV comorbidities.

Abstract
Aldosterone excess is present in obesity and is associated with involvement in the pathogenesis of obesity. We evaluate the impact of body obesity as measured by body composition monitor (BCM) on clinical outcomes in patients with unilateral primary aldosteronism (uPA) after adrenalectomy. The BCM device was used to assess body composition before and after adrenalectomy. We used fat mass (FM) and body mass index (BMI) to classify obesity and divided obesity into three groups: clinical overweight (BMI (kg/m2) ≥25); normal weight obesity (NWO, FM (%) ≥ 35 for women, >25 for men & BMI < 25); and no obesity (FM < 35 for women, <25 for men & BMI < 25). A total of 130 unilateral PA (uPA) patients received adrenalectomy, and 27 EH patients were identified; uPA patients with hypertension remission were found to have lower FM (p = 0.046), BMI (p < 0.001), and lower prevalence of overweight (p = 0.001). In the logistic regression model, patients with clinical overweight (OR = 2.9, p = 0.007), NWO (OR = 3.04, p = 0.041) and longer HTN duration (years, OR = 1.065, p = 0.013) were at the risk of persistent hypertension after adrenalectomy. Obesity status was strongly associated with persistent hypertension in uPA patients after adrenalectomy. However, patients in the NWO group also carried higher risk of persistent hypertension. Therefore, assessment of pre-obesity and overweight in uPA patients are extremely important, especially in those who have normal BMI.

Abstract
High blood pressure (BP) and type-2 diabetes (T2DM) are forerunners of chronic kidney disease and left ventricular dysfunction. Home BP telemonitoring (HTM) and urinary peptidomic profiling (UPP) are technologies enabling risk stratification and personalized prevention. UPRIGHT-HTM (NCT04299529) is an investigator-initiated, multicenter, open-label, randomized trial with blinded endpoint evaluation designed to assess the efficacy of HTM plus UPP (experimental group) over HTM alone (control group) in guiding treatment in asymptomatic patients, aged 55-75 years, with ≥5 cardiovascular risk factors. From screening onwards, HTM data can be freely accessed by all patients and their caregivers; UPP results are communicated early during follow-up to patients and caregivers in the intervention group, but at trial closure in the control group. From May 2021 until January 2023, 235 patients were screened, of whom 53 were still progressing through the run-in period and 144 were randomized. Both groups had similar characteristics, including average age (62.0 years) and the proportions of African Blacks (81.9%), White Europeans (16.7%), women 56.2%, home (31.2%), and office (50.0%) hypertension, T2DM (36.4%), micro-albuminuria (29.4%), and ECG (9.7%) and echocardiographic (11.5%) left ventricular hypertrophy. Home and office BP were 128.8/79.2 mm Hg and 137.1/82.7 mm Hg, respectively, resulting in a prevalence of white-coat, masked and sustained hypertension of 40.3%, 11.1%, and 25.7%. HTM persisted after randomization (48 681 readings up to 15 January 2023). In conclusion, results predominantly from low-resource sub-Saharan centers proved the feasibility of this multi-ethnic trial. The COVID-19 pandemic caused delays and differential recruitment rates across centers.

Abstract
The prevalence of heart failure is increasing, causing a tremendous burden on health care systems around the world. Although mortality rate of heart failure has been significantly reduced by several effective agents in the past 3 decades, yet it remains high in observational studies. More recently, several new classes of drugs emerged with significant efficacy in reducing mortality and hospitalization in chronic heart failure with reduced ejection fraction (HFrEF) and preserved ejection fraction (HFpEF). To integrate these effective therapies and prioritize them in the management of Asian patients, Taiwan Society of Cardiology has recently appointed a working group to formulate a consensus of pharmacological treatment in patients with chronic heart failure. Based on most updated information, this consensus provides rationales for prioritization, rapid sequencing, and in-hospital initiation of both foundational and additional therapies for patients with chronic heart failure.

Abstract
BACKGROUND Most residents-as-teachers (RaT) programs are delivered over days to weeks without comprehensive evaluation, and stepwise approaches have rarely been applied to RaT activities. OBJECTIVE This study aimed to depict the implementation experience and evaluate the effectiveness of a novel longitudinal three-year, stepwise RaT program. METHODS The longitudinal RaT program included three once yearly face-to-face courses according to the different teaching roles of the residents. To evaluate the effectiveness of the new longitudinal program, we designed a randomized controlled study for first-year residents of all specialties in one medical center. The effectiveness was evaluated by the objective structured teaching exercise (OSTE), feedback from participants and medical students, and evaluation of clinical practice performance by program directors. RESULTS A total of 35 (37.6%) of 93 residents participated in this study, and 13 (37.1%) of all enrolled residents completed all three-year courses, including seven for the longitudinal program and six for the traditional. The serial OSTE revealed significantly higher scores in the longitudinal group in the second and third years (13.43 vs. 9.50, p=0.001 and 14.29 vs. 10.33, p=0.015). Satisfaction was higher when advanced topics were taught in the second and third years compared with those taught in the first year (4.43 vs. 3.89, p=0.02). The feedback from medical students was similar between the two groups, and the evaluation from program directors revealed insignificantly better clinical performance among the longitudinal course participants. CONCLUSION It is challenging to conduct a multi-year longitudinal RaT program on young residents. Nevertheless, this longitudinal program was potentially associated with better learning retention and higher satisfaction and worthy to be promoted.

Abstract
Hypertension remains the world's leading cause of premature death. Interventions such as exercise, diet modification, and pharmacological therapy remain the mainstay of hypertension treatment. Numerous systematic reviews and meta-analyses demonstrated the effectiveness of western exercises, such as aerobic exercise and resistance exercise, in reducing blood pressure in hypertensive patients. There is recently emerging evidence of blood pressure reduction with Chinese exercises, such as Tai Chi, Baduanjin, and Qigong. The current overview of systematic reviews aims to evaluate the quality and descriptively summarize the evidence for the effectiveness of western and Chinese exercises for hypertension management. Thirty-nine systematic reviews were included in this overview, with 15 of those being on Chinese exercise. Evidence suggests that exercise training, regardless of Western or Chinese exercise, generally reduced both systolic and diastolic blood pressure. High-intensity intermittent training did not further reduce blood pressure when compared to moderate-intensity continuous training. Conflicting results on the effectiveness of blood pressure reduction when comparing Chinese and Western exercise training were observed. This suggests the comparable effectiveness of Chinese exercise training, in particularly Tai Chi, to general or aerobic exercise training in terms of blood pressure reduction. The Chinese exercise modality and intensity may be more suitable for the middle-aged and elderly population.

Abstract
The present study investigated the prognostic values for office brachial (OB), office central (OC), and ambulatory daytime brachial (AmDB) hypertension, as defined by a unifying threshold of 130/80 mmHg, and the incremental value of either OC or AmDB hypertension to OB hypertension. A total of 1219 community residents without receiving anti-hypertensive treatment (671 men and 548 women, aged ≥ 30 years old) from central Taiwan and Kinmen islands had OB, OC, and AmDB blood pressure measurements during a cardiovascular survey conducted in 1992-1993. OB hypertension, OC hypertension, and AmDB hypertension were all defined in retrospect at the threshold of 130/80 mmHg. They were followed up for nonfatal and fatal cardiovascular events until December 31, 2017, by linking the baseline database to the National Health Insurance Research dataset and the National Death Registry. During a follow-up of 25 612.5 person-years (Average event-free time: 21.0 years), there were 368 fatal and nonfatal cardiovascular events. In multivariable analyses, OB hypertension, OC hypertension, and AmDB hypertension had similar hazard ratios for cardiovascular events [2.03, 95% confidence interval: 1.47-2.80]; 1.92 (1.47-2.51); and 1.79 (1.41-2.29), respectively. Using OB normotension as the reference, either the concordant OB and OC hypertension [2.24 (1.61-3.12)], or the concordant OB and AmDB hypertension [2.52 (1.80-3.54)] was significantly associated with cardiovascular events. Moreover, OB hypertension plus AmDB normotension was also significantly associated with increased risk for cardiovascular events. We concluded that OB hypertension, OC hypertension, and AmDB hypertension defined by a unifying threshold of 130/80 mmHg may provide similar estimates of long-term risk for cardiovascular events. Cross-classification analyses suggest that addition of OC hypertension or AmDB hypertension may improve the prognostic value of OB hypertension.

Abstract
OBJECTIVE Oscillogram modeling is a powerful tool for understanding and advancing popular oscillometric blood pressure (BP) measurement. A reduced oscillogram model relating cuff pressure oscillation amplitude ( ∆O) to external cuff pressure of the artery ( Pe) is: [Formula: see text], where g(P) is the arterial compliance versus transmural pressure ( P) curve, Ps and Pd are systolic and diastolic BP, and k is the reciprocal of the cuff compliance. The objective was to determine an optimal functional form for the arterial compliance curve. METHODS Eight prospective, three-parameter functions of the brachial artery compliance curve were compared. The study data included oscillometric arm cuff pressure waveforms and invasive brachial BP from 122 patients covering a 20-120 mmHg pulse pressure range. The oscillogram measurements were constructed from the cuff pressure waveforms. Reduced oscillogram models, inputted with measured systolic and diastolic BP and each parametric brachial artery compliance curve function, were optimally fitted to the oscillogram measurements in the least squares sense. RESULTS An exponential-linear function yielded as good or better model fits compared to the other functions, with errors of 7.9±0.3 and 5.1±0.2% for tail-trimmed and lower half-trimmed oscillogram measurements. Importantly, this function was also the most tractable mathematically. CONCLUSION A three-parameter exponential-linear function is an optimal form for the arterial compliance curve in the reduced oscillogram model and may thus serve as the standard function for this model henceforth. SIGNIFICANCE The complete, reduced oscillogram model determined herein can potentially improve oscillometric BP measurement accuracy while advancing foundational knowledge.

Abstract
BACKGROUND It is unclear whether hydroxymethylglutaryl-CoA reductase inhibitor (statin) therapy decreases the risk of mortality and cardiovascular disease (CVD) in patients undergoing peritoneal dialysis (PD). METHODS We performed a literature search of PubMed, Cochrane Library, Embase, and other databases for research publications up to June 2022. The outcomes of interest were fatal and nonfatal CVDs, all-cause mortality, and changes in the biochemical profiles. Hazard ratios (HRs) with 95% confidence intervals (CIs) were pooled and synthesized using a random-effects model. The certainty of the evidence was determined using Grading of Recommendations, Assessment, Development, and Evaluation. RESULTS Nine studies, including 2,933 patients undergoing PD, were included. Among them, three studies, including 2,099 patients, reported all-cause mortality, and three, including 1,571 patients, reported CVDs. In these patients, pooling results of two observational studies (very low-certainty evidence) showed that statin therapy significantly reduced CVDs (HR = 0.67; 95% CI = 0.54-0.84; p = 0.0004). Moreover, statin therapy was associated with significantly reduced low-density lipoprotein cholesterol, total cholesterol, and C-reactive protein levels (very low certainty of evidence). However, the effects of statin therapy on triglyceride, high-density lipoprotein, and albumin levels were not statistically significant. CONCLUSION Although statin therapy was associated with significantly reduced low-density lipoprotein cholesterol, total cholesterol, and C-reactive protein levels, the probable beneficial effect of statins on CVD risk in patients undergoing PD could not be concluded firmly. Additional high-quality studies are required to assess the potential beneficial effects of statin therapy in PD patients.

Abstract
BACKGROUND Accurate blood pressure (BP) measurement is critical for optimal cardiovascular risk management. Age-related trajectories for cuff-measured BP accelerate faster in women compared with men, but whether cuff BP represents the intraarterial (invasive) aortic BP is unknown. This study aimed to determine the sex differences between cuff BP, invasive aortic BP, and the difference between the 2 measurements. METHODS Upper-arm cuff BP and invasive aortic BP were measured during coronary angiography in 1615 subjects from the Invasive Blood Pressure Consortium Database. This analysis comprised 22 different cuff BP devices from 28 studies. RESULTS Subjects were 64±11 years (range 40-89) and 32% women. For the same cuff systolic BP (SBP), invasive aortic SBP was 4.4 mm Hg higher in women compared with men. Cuff and invasive aortic SBP were higher in women compared with men, but the sex difference was more pronounced from invasive aortic SBP, was the lowest in younger ages, and the highest in older ages. Cuff diastolic blood pressure overestimated invasive diastolic blood pressure in both sexes. For cuff and invasive diastolic blood pressure separately, there were sex*age interactions in which diastolic blood pressure was higher in younger men and lower in older men, compared with women. Cuff pulse pressure underestimated invasive aortic pulse pressure in excess of 10 mm Hg for both sexes in older age. CONCLUSIONS For the same cuff SBP, invasive aortic SBP was higher in women compared with men. How this translates to cardiovascular risk prediction needs to be determined, but women may be at higher BP-related risk than estimated by cuff measurements.

Abstract
BACKGROUND Patients with hypertrophic cardiomyopathy (HCM) have heterogeneous outcomes. As risk stratification mostly focuses on left-side myocardial function, we sought to investigate the prognostic value of right ventricular (RV) function in patients with HCM. METHODS This retrospective cohort study included patients with HCM. Conventional ventricular functional parameters, including left ventricular ejection fraction (LVEF), tricuspid annular plane systolic excursion (TAPSE), and fractional area change were obtained. The longitudinal strain was analyzed using the speckle tracking method. The primary endpoint was defined as a composite of hospitalization for heart failure, sustained ventricular tachycardia, or all-cause death. RESULTS A total of 56 patients with HCM (aged 58.0 ± 14.9 years, 64.3% male) were included. After a mean follow-up duration of 30.1 ± 17.4 months, primary endpoints developed in 10 (20%) of 50 patients who were treated medically. Patients with cardiovascular events had a more reduced LV thickest segmental strain, worse TAPSE, and more impaired RV free wall strain. After adjusting for age, sex, and LVEF, TAPSE (hazard ratio [HR], 95% confidence intervals [CIs]: 0.24, 0.06-0.93) and RV free wall strain (HR, 95% CIs:1.12, 1.03-1.21) remained independent prognostic predictors. Incorporating either TAPSE or RV free wall strain provides incremental prognostic value to the LV strain alone (net reclassification improvement by 31.4% and 34.1%, respectively, both p < 0.05). CONCLUSION RV function assessed by TAPSE or RV free wall strain is predictive of subsequent cardiac events, suggesting that a comprehensive evaluation of RV function is useful for risk stratification in patients with HCM.

Abstract
BACKGROUND An optimal antithrombotic strategy for patients aged 80 years or older with atrial fibrillation (AF) remains elusive. OBJECTIVE Using a systematic review with traditional and network meta-analysis, we investigated outcomes in AF patients ≥80 years treated with different antithrombotic strategies. METHODS We searched eligible randomised controlled trials (RCTs) and observational studies from MEDLINE, EMBASE, Cochrane Library and Web of Science databases from inception to 16 December 2021. Research comparing treatment outcomes of novel oral anticoagulants (NOACs), aspirin, vitamin K antagonists (VKAs) or no oral anticoagulant/placebo therapy in patients ≥80 years with AF were included. Outcomes were stroke or systemic embolism (SSE), major bleeding, all-cause mortality, intracranial bleeding (ICH) and gastrointestinal bleeding. Traditional and network meta-analyses were performed. Net clinical benefit integrating SSE and major bleeding was calculated. RESULTS Fifty-three studies were identified for analysis. In the meta-analysis of RCTs, risk of SSE (risk ratio [RR]: 0.82; 95% confidence interval [CI]: 0.73-0.99) and ICH (RR: 0.38; 95% CI: 0.28-0.52) was significantly reduced when NOACs were compared with VKAs. Network meta-analysis of RCTs demonstrated that edoxaban (P-score: 0.8976) and apixaban (P-score: 0.8528) outperformed other antithrombotic therapies by showing a lower major bleeding risk and better net clinical benefit. Both traditional and network meta-analyses from RCTs combining with observational studies showed consistent results. CONCLUSIONS In patients aged 80 years or older with AF, NOACs have better outcomes than VKAs regarding efficacy and safety profiles. Edoxaban and apixaban may be preferred treatment options since they are safer than other antithrombotic strategies.

Abstract
BACKGROUND Fibrosis-4 score (FIB4) was a non-invasive surrogate to estimate the amount of liver scarring in chronic hepatitis. Considering the presence of increased central venous pressure and congestive hepatopathy in patients with decompensated heart failure, we therefore investigated the prognostic values of FIB4 in acute heart failure (AHF) patients. METHOD Patients hospitalised primarily for HF were drawn from an intramural registry. FIB4 was calculated according to age, aspartate aminotransferase, alanine aminotransferase and platelet count. All-cause mortality up to 5 years after discharge was obtained by linking to the national death registry. RESULTS Among a total of 1854 participants, 940 patients died during a mean follow-up of 28.3 ± 21.8 months. FIB4 score was related to mortality and the composite of cardiovascular death or HF rehospitalisation, independent of age, sex, left ventricular ejection fraction, left atrial dimension, sodium and haemoglobin levels, estimated glomerular filtration rate, comorbidities, and medications [hazard ratio and 95% confidence interval of mortality: 1.009 (1.002-1.015), and the composite of cardiovascular death or HF hospitalisation: 1.020 (1.010-1.031)]. The prognostic value of FIB4 was predominantly in the subjects with heart failure and preserved or mildly reduced ejection fraction (HFpEF and HFmrEF), or coronary artery disease (CAD) than the counterparts [interaction p-value <0.001, and 0.004, respectively]. CONCLUSIONS FIB4 was an independent predictor of survival in AHF patients, irrespective of the phenotypes of HF. The higher predictive value of mortality of FIB4 was observed in the subjects with HFpEF, HFmrEF or CAD.

Abstract
Arterial stiffness is a progressive aging process that predicts cardiovascular disease. Pulse wave velocity (PWV) has emerged as a noninvasive, valid, and reliable measure of arterial stiffness and an independent risk predictor for adverse outcomes. However, up to now, PWV measurement has mostly been used as a tool for risk prediction and has not been widely used in clinical practice. This consensus paper aims to discuss multiple PWV measurements currently available in Asia and to provide evidence-based assessment together with recommendations on the clinical use of PWV. For the methodology, PWV measurement including the central elastic artery is essential and measurements including both the central elastic and peripheral muscular arteries, such as brachial-ankle PWV and cardio-ankle vascular index, can be a good alternative. As Asian populations are rapidly aging, timely detection and intervention of "early vascular aging" in terms of abnormally high PWV values are recommended. More evidence is needed to determine if a PWV-guided therapeutic approach will be beneficial to the prevention of cardiovascular diseases beyond current strategies. Large-scale randomized controlled intervention studies are needed to guide clinicians.

Abstract
AIM To clarify the importance of HbA1c reduction and antidiabetic drug use in preventing major adverse cardiovascular events (MACE) for patients with type 2 diabetes (T2D). MATERIALS AND METHODS We conducted an updated systematic review of contemporary large randomized controlled trials assessing the relative efficacy and safety of antidiabetic drugs with less hypoglycaemia risk in adult T2D patients. Mixed-effects meta-regression was performed to examine the associations of HbA1c reduction with subsequent risk of macrovascular and microvascular events. We evaluated the potential mediating role of HbA1c reduction in the relationship between antidiabetic drugs and MACE. RESULTS Eighteen placebo-controlled trials comprising 155 610 participants were included. The effects of treatment differed among antidiabetic drug classes for most adverse outcomes with high heterogeneity (I2 : 63.7%-95.8%). Mean HbA1c reduction was lowest with dipeptidyl peptidase-4 inhibitors (0.30%), followed by sodium-glucose co-transporter-2 inhibitors (0.46%), and was highest with glucagon-like peptide-1 receptor agonists (0.58%) and thiazolidinediones (0.60%). Lower relative risks of MACE were significantly associated with larger reductions in achieved HbA1c (β -0.3182; 95% CI: -0.5366 to -0.0998; P = .0043), even after adjusting for drug classes. When considering HbA1c lowering as a mediator to be controlled, beneficial effects owing to specific antidiabetic treatment for MACE were not observed (χ2 = 1.4494; P = .6940). The proportion mediated by HbA1c reduction was 50.0%-63.5% for these antidiabetic agents. CONCLUSIONS The main benefits of antidiabetic agents might result from the reduction in blood sugar levels and are generally independent of drugs used. Risk reduction in MACE was proportional to the magnitude of HbA1c decrease conferred by antidiabetic agents with less hypoglycaemic hazard.

Abstract
Aortic stiffness increases with age and is a robust predictor of cerebrovascular events and cognitive decline including Alzheimer's disease and other forms of dementia. Recent clinical studies have investigated the association between proximal aortic stiffness and pulsatile energy transmission that has deleterious effects on the cerebrovascular network in order to identify potential therapeutic targets. Aging causes disproportionate stiffening of the aorta compared with the carotid arteries, reducing protective impedance mismatches at their interface, increasing the transmission of destructive pulsatile pressure and energy to the cerebral circulation, and leading to cerebral small vessel disease. Thus, aortic stiffening and high-flow pulsatility are associated with alterations in the microvasculature of the brain, vascular endothelial dysfunction, and white matter damage, which contribute to impaired memory function with advancing age. Previous studies have also shown that silent lacunar infarcts and white matter hyperintensities are strongly associated with arterial stiffness. More and more evidence suggests that vascular etiologies, including aortic stiffness, impedance match, and microvascular damage, are associated with cognitive impairment and the pathogenesis of dementia. The measurement of arterial flow and pressure can help understand pulsatile hemodynamics and its impact on vital organs. Interventions that reduce aortic stiffness, such as improvement of the living environment, management of risk factors, and innovation and development of novel drugs, may reduce the risk for dementia.

Abstract
Abdominal aortic aneurysms (AAAs) are lethal but treatable yet substantially under-diagnosed and under-monitored. Hence, new AAA monitoring devices that are convenient in use and cost are needed. Our hypothesis is that analysis of arterial waveforms, which could be obtained with such a device, can provide information about AAA size. We aim to initially test this hypothesis via tonometric waveforms. We study noninvasive carotid and femoral blood pressure (BP) waveforms and reference image-based maximal aortic diameter measurements from 50 AAA patients as well as the two noninvasive BP waveforms from these patients after endovascular repair (EVAR) and from 50 comparable control patients. We develop linear regression models for predicting the maximal aortic diameter from waveform or non-waveform features. We evaluate the models in out-of-training data in terms of predicting the maximal aortic diameter value and changes induced by EVAR. The best model includes the carotid area ratio (diastolic area divided by systolic area) and normalized carotid-femoral pulse transit time ((age·diastolic BP)/(height/PTT)) as input features with positive model coefficients. This model is explainable based on the early, negative wave reflection in AAA and the Moens-Korteweg equation for relating PTT to vessel diameter. The predicted maximal aortic diameters yield receiver operating characteristic area under the curves of 0.83 ± 0.04 in classifying AAA versus control patients and 0.72 ± 0.04 in classifying AAA patients before versus after EVAR. These results are significantly better than a baseline model excluding waveform features as input. Our findings could potentially translate to convenient devices that serve as an adjunct to imaging.

Abstract
Blood pressure variability (BPV) is independently associated with higher cardiovascular risks. However, whether BPV is associated with poor outcomes for coronary artery disease (CAD) patients after percutaneous coronary intervention (PCI) remained undetermined. We aimed to investigate the relationship between BPV and the outcomes of CAD patients undergoing PCI. Two thousand seven hundred and sixty-two CAD patients (1938 males, mean age 69.6 ± 12.9) who received PCI at Taipei Veterans General Hospital from 2006 to 2015 with multiple blood pressure measurements before and after the index PCI were enrolled. We calculated the standard deviation of systolic blood pressure, diastolic blood pressure, and pulse pressure as parameters of BPV. The primary endpoint was the composite of major adverse cardiovascular events [MACE comprising of cardiovascular death, nonfatal myocardial infarction (MI), and non-fatal stroke] and heart failure hospitalization (HHF). The key secondary endpoint was MACE. Both pre-PCI and post-PCI BPV were associated with CV events even after adjusting for co-morbidities and mean blood pressure. In Cox analysis, for every 1 mmHg increase in systolic BPV, the hazard ratio for the MACE + HHF, MACE, HHF, and cardiovascular death was 1.04 (95%CI: 1.03-1.05), 1.04 (95%CI: 1.02-1.05), 1.05 (95%CI: 1.04-1.06), and 1.06 (95%CI: 1.03-1.09), respectively. The association between BPV and cardiovascular risk is independent of blood pressure control status. The prognostic value of BPV was superior to mean blood pressure in both pre-PCI and post-PCI period. BPV is independently associated with cardiovascular events after PCI and has a better prognostic value than mean blood pressure suggesting the importance of maintaining stable blood pressure for CAD patients.

Abstract
Background Lower cardiac index (CI) in elders has been associated with incident dementia, and higher CI has protectively effect with brain aging. In the present study, we investigated the modulating effects of education level and arterial stiffness on the association between CI and cognitive function among older adults. Methods A total of 723 elders (≥60 years, 50.1% women) with normal left ventricular ejection fraction (≥50%) were identified from the Cardiovascular Diseases Risk Factor Two-Township Study. CI was calculated from the Doppler-derived stroke volume. We evaluated arterial stiffness by measuring carotid-femoral pulse wave velocity (CFPWV) and global cognitive function by using the Mini-Mental Short Examination (MMSE). Education level was determined by years of formal education. Results In linear regression analysis adjusting for age, sex, formal years of education, and CFPWV, CI was significantly positively associated with MMSE (BETA=0.344±0.130, P = 0.0082). In logistic regression analysis adjusting for age, sex, formal years of education, and CFPWV, subjects with a CI≥75 percentile had a significantly lower risk of low MMSE (<26) (OR = 0.495, 95% CI = 0.274–0.896, P = 0.02). In subgroup analysis, higher CI was significantly associated with higher MMSE and lower risk of low MMSE only in elders with ≤ 9 years of formal education. Causal mediation analysis suggests that higher CI maintains higher MMSE in elders with lower education levels whereas higher CFPWV causes lower MMSE in all the elders. Conclusion In elders with normal ejection fraction, a higher CI was associated with a lower risk of cognitive function impairment, independent of arterial stiffness, mainly in subjects with a lower education level and possibly a smaller cognitive reserve.

Abstract
BACKGROUND In real-world medical education, there is a lack of reliable predictors of future clinical competencies. Hence, we aim to identify the factors associated with clinical competencies and construct a prediction model to identify "improvement required" trainees. METHODS We analyzed data from medical students who graduated from National Yang-Ming University with clerkship training and participated in the postgraduate year (PGY) interview at Taipei Veterans General Hospital. Clinical competencies were evaluated using grades of national objective structured clinical examination (OSCEs). This study used data from medical students who graduated in July 2018 as the derivation cohort (N = 50) and those who graduated in July 2020 (n = 56) for validation. RESULTS Medical school grades were associated with the performance of national OSCEs (Pearson r = 0.34, p = 0.017), but the grades of the structured PGY interviews were marginally associated with the national OSCE (Pearson r = 0.268, p = 0.06). A prediction model was constructed to identify "improvement required" trainees, defined: trainees with the lowest 25% of scores in the national OSCEs. According to this model, trainees with the lowest 25% medical school grades predicted a higher risk of the "improvement required" clinical performance (Q1-Q3 vs Q4 = 15% vs 60%, odds ratio = 8.5 [95% confidence interval = 1.8-39.4], p = 0.029). In the validation cohort, our prediction model could accurately classify 76.7% "improvement required" and "nonimprovement required" students. CONCLUSION Our study suggests that interventions for students with unsatisfactory medical school grades are warranted to improve their clinical competencies.

Abstract
BACKGROUND Exercise stress testing using a ramp protocol has been favored for cardiopulmonary exercise testing (CPX) in patients with heart failure (HF). However, the stepwise protocol for CPX was preferred for its possible combination with exercise stress echocardiography (ESE). We, therefore, investigated the feasibility and safety of using a stepwise protocol for CPX-ESE in patients with HF. METHODS Ambulatory outpatients with chronic HF were enrolled for a symptom-limited stepwise bicycle exercise test in the semi-supine position on a cycle ergometer. The test was started at a workload of 30 W and increased by 15 W every 3 minutes until maximal exertion. The echocardiographic and respiratory variables and any complications during the exercise were recorded. RESULTS Among a total of 36 participants (age 61.2 ± 12.4 years; 69.4% men), all subjects achieved anerobic threshold during CPX-ESE and reached 72.3% of the age-predicted peak heart rate. The peak oxygen consumption was 14.7 mL/kg/min, and the peak RER was 1.25. There were no severe adverse complications, and only two minor rhythmic events were reported: nonsustained supraventricular tachycardia and isolated ventricular premature beats. The echocardiographic images acquired at each stage were of good quality in 92.6% of all acquisitions, and the intra-observer and interobserver repeatability was >80%. CONCLUSION The stepwise protocol, with an initial workload of 30 W, followed by 15 W increments every 3 minutes, was feasible and provided an adequate stress load for patients with HF. This exercise stress modality was safe and well-tolerated.

Abstract
Although varenicline has had a significant effect on smoking cessation in randomized clinical trials, the dose-effect of varenicline treatment for smoking cessation in real-world settings remains unclear. This study aimed to evaluate the association between the duration of varenicline prescription and smoking cessation in Taiwan after adjusting for potential confounding effects and endogeneity bias. A total of 5106 Taiwanese participants received varenicline monotherapy for smoking cessation between March 2012 and September 2016. Multinomial logistic regression (MLR) was used to analyze the association between varenicline prescription duration and smoking cessation, stratified by the frequency of smoking clinic visits and propensity scores of early stopping of smoking cessation treatment. Compared to the reference of nonquitting, longer durations of varenicline prescription were associated with the greater likelihood of immediate and complete quitting (OR = 1.08, 95% CI = 1.02-1.14) and late quitting (OR = 1.14, 95% CI = 1.07-1.20). Among those who were more likely to continue visiting smoking clinics, longer use of varenicline was significantly associated with an increase in immediate-and-complete quitting (OR = 1.19, 95% CI = 1.15-1.23) and late quitting (OR = 1.24, 95% CI = 1.20-1.28). Varenicline prescription duration was not associated with smoking cessation among smokers who visited smoking clinics once. The relationship between varenicline prescription duration and smoking cessation was modified by the frequency of smoking clinic visits and was dependent on quitting process patterns. Encouraging smokers to continue visiting the smoking cessation clinic and use medication will help smoking cessation efforts in Taiwan.
